Transaction d383577f651236b943c80857fc6bd5c18d451a5a0e7abb78c3f4cc42404cdc2d
1 Input
1 Output
-
d383577f651236b943c80857fc6bd5c18d451a5a0e7abb78c3f4cc42404cdc2d:0
- value
- 6870711
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 941b8fe5e5b19149fc60833af8fa66bb37ff6070 OP_EQUAL
- address
- 3FC8wyyFYnZdboWerqNfuprUbrDSSBq4Tz